Lifesavers Conference- Pics of the Britax frontier

Our model for today is Tyler. 9 years old. 18.75 torso height, 54" tall. As you can see, at 67 lbs, he has outgrown the seat.

FrontierBritax2.jpg


FrontierBritax4.jpg


The straps wrap over his shoulders.

FrontierBritax.jpg


FrontierBritax3.jpg



The seat was just a prototype, so we could not change it into booster mode. they said it had 4 adjustments.

The Frontier is a nice seat, for what it is (not nice enough, IMHO, to make me want to buy it over a Nautilus, though, not unless booster mode is fantastically tall). But it's just frustrating when our kids outgrow all these seats by height LOOONNG before weight, and our kids are height-weight proportionate. We all really want/need seats with taller top slots, not just a higher weight limit. It seems silly to make the Frontier with an 80 pound limit like the Regent, but lower the top slots. :rolleyes:
